W. Somerset Maugham’s The Trembling Of A Leaf collects a series of poignant short stories set against the exotic backdrop of the South Pacific. This collection masterfully portrays the complex lives of European expatriates and indigenous islanders, revealing their passions, follies, and tragic destinies. Maugham’s prose is sharp and observant, capturing the moral ambiguities and emotional turmoil that define human experience in a remote, alluring landscape. Each narrative illustrates the profound impact of cultural clashes and personal desires, presenting a vivid tapestry of human nature under the tropical sun.
